[quote=Anonymous]OP check out Premier Birth Center in Chantilly. They are an accredited center and have a transfer plan in place. They also routinely practice emergency drills for commons and uncommon emergencies that could arise (hemmorage, shoulder dystocia, etc). I gave birth to my first there (transfered later in my pregnancy but had been previously with the GW midwives) and had a wonderful and completely safe unmedicated water birth at their birth center. I was the only one there with a midwife, two nurses, and my fouls all 100% dedicated to my and my baby’s care. They are with you until you are discharged so they are able to fully monitor and track you WAY better than random doctors and nurses “popping in” occasionally. My son took a little longer to start breathing (common with water birth babies because their heads and body hit the air at the same time), and the midwife quickly, calmly, and professionally was able to aspirate and clear his lungs so he could breath easily. Do your own research and make your own decision. There is a spectrum between a hospital and a home birth - I found the midwives at Premier Birth Center to be the perfect in between for me.
